Let the record show that Ryan McMahon's 495-foot, seventh-inning, two-run homer off St. Louis Cardinals reliever T.J. McFarland in the Rockies' 16-5 win on Tuesday night, ranks as the longest by a Rockies player in the Statcast era (since 2015) and the fourth-longest in Coors Field history.
